If you really need to keep this very old version of Java,
I would click on the Link Download J2SE JRE on the web page you told us about.
But most of the time normal windows users needs only the latest version of Java, and needs to uninstall all older version.
I've read in another thread about a tool which could help you doing this:
(unknown source)Download JavaRa:
http://raproducts.org
Run it to remove Sun Java remnants and download the latest V6 R11 release of the application.
